Johnston, IA is considered a suburban city. It is located approximately 10 miles northwest of downtown Des Moines.
The landscape in Johnston is predominantly characterized by a mix of residential neighborhoods, commercial areas, and open spaces. The city boasts well-maintained parks, walking trails, and green spaces, providing residents with ample opportunities for outdoor recreation and relaxation. Despite being a suburban area, the city has made efforts to preserve its natural beauty and maintain a peaceful atmosphere.
In terms of amenities, Johnston offers a variety of retail stores, restaurants, and entertainment options. The city is home to several shopping centers, fitness centers, and community centers, providing residents with convenient access to goods, services, and recreational activities.
For healthcare services, Johnston is in close proximity to various hospitals and healthcare facilities. One notable hospital is MercyOne Johnston Medical Clinic, providing a range of medical services including primary care, urgent care, and specialty care. Additionally, there are numerous medical clinics and healthcare providers located throughout the city, ensuring residents have access to quality healthcare.
As for churches, Johnston is a diverse community with several religious institutions representing different faiths. Some prominent churches in the area include Johnston Evangelical Free Church, Johnston Partnership United Methodist Church, and Summit Evangelical Free Church. These and other churches in the area offer various worship services and community activities for their respective congregations.
Overall, Johnston, IA is a suburban city with a mix of residential and commercial areas, well-maintained parks, and a range of amenities to cater to its residents' needs. Access to healthcare is conveniently available through local hospitals and medical clinics, while a variety of churches provide opportunities for spiritual engagement and community involvement.

Cost of Continuing Care Retirement Communities in Johnston, IA
When comparing senior living costs in Johnston, IA, to nearby cities, several factors come into play, including the type of care required (independent living, assisted living, or nursing care), amenities, and the overall cost of living in each city.
